What Is Mechanized Chicken Farming?
Mechanized chicken farming is a commercial poultry production model that uses automated machinery to complete core daily farming tasks instead of manual labor. This system integrates automated feeding, drinking, climate control, egg collection, and manure removal processes to reduce human intervention and improve production efficiency.

Q: What are the core components of a mechanized chicken farming system?
A: The core mandatory components include automated feeding and drinking lines, ventilation and climate control systems. For layer farms, automated egg collection systems are added, while for broiler farms, automated manure handling systems are standard. Step-by-Step Setup for Mechanized Chicken Farming
Setting up a mechanized system follows four standard proven steps that reduce installation errors and post-launch issues:
- Confirm your production type (meat broiler or laying hen) and total flock size to finalize equipment specifications and farm layout
- Renovate or build the chicken house to match the equipment’s space requirements, ensuring reserved channels for machinery maintenance
- Install and debug each system one by one, running a 72-hour empty test to check for malfunctions before introducing flocks
- Train on-site staff on routine operation, daily maintenance, and emergency troubleshooting for all automated components

Q: Is mechanized chicken farming suitable for small-scale farms?
A: Yes, semi-mechanized systems are designed specifically for small farms with 1,000 to 10,000 birds. In practice, we have completed dozens of small-scale projects, and most small farm owners recover their upfront investment within 2 to 3 years through labor savings and higher output.
Q: What are the main disadvantages of mechanized chicken farming?
A: The main disadvantage is the higher upfront investment compared to manual farming. It also requires basic technical knowledge to maintain equipment, and relies on stable power supply. We honestly note that it is not suitable for very small backyard farms with less than 500 chickens, as the ROI will be too slow.

Q: How often does mechanized farming equipment need maintenance?
A: Routine maintenance only requires weekly cleaning of feeding lines and monthly inspection of sensors and electrical components. Most modern mechanized systems have self-diagnosis functions that alert operators to potential faults early.
